Chesterfield to Bedford

Updated: 31 May 2026

The journey from Chesterfield to Bedford covers approximately 160 km. By train, you can reach Bedford in about 2 hours and 15 minutes by changing at London St Pancras. Driving via the M1 is a direct route taking roughly 2 hours. Bedford is a historic market town on the River Great Ouse.

Total Distance: 160 km driving distance, 130 km straight-line air distance.
